In this episode of the Build Show, Lydia steps inside an impressively organized mechanical room to highlight a smart alternative to traditional drywall. Featuring work by Wade Builders, the space is finished entirely with vinyl wall paneling—an approach Lydia loves for its clean appearance, durability, and practicality. She explains why vinyl is often a better choice in mechanical rooms: it eliminates the nearly impossible task of finishing drywall around pipes, wires, and equipment; it’s far more forgiving in the event of leaks; and it can be installed easily by drywallers, carpenters, or builders. Lydia also notes how much time and frustration this option saves across the trades, offering homeowners a polished, low-maintenance solution.
